A few supplements that I would recommend for arthritis are MSM (Methylsulphonylmethane), which is a joint sulfur that promotes healthy cartilage and reduces inflammation. Another herb (spice) that is very good for inflammation, thus relieving pain, is Turmeric (Curcumin). Magnesium Citrate or Malate will also benefit with pain from joints and muscles, and help to relax. I don't have bad arthritis issues, but I take all three of these daily, and they have helped with occassional back/joint pains, etc.
